مصر


مَصَرَ(n. ac. مَصْر)
a. Milked.

مَصَّرَa. Built, founded (city).
b. Made the capital.
c. gave but little milk.
d. gave little; lessened.

تَمَصَّرَa. Became the capital (city).
b. Was little.
c. Sought.
d. Became dispersed.
e. Milked out.
f. see I

مِصْر
(pl.
مُصُوْر
أَمْصَاْر
38)
a. Town, city.
b. Capital, chief town.
c. Cairo.
d. Egypt.
e. Territory.
f. Limit, confine, boundary.
g. Partition; barrier.
h. Case, sheath.
i. Red earth.
